Nepal, a land of majestic mountains and abundant cultural heritage, has long been known for its one of a kind pure natural beauty. Nonetheless, outside of the towering Himalayas and serene landscapes, there lies A different hidden gem—Nepal Chitwan mushrooms, specifically the renowned Chitwan Cubensis selection. For mushroom enthusiasts and psych